Transaction 04b958330303c7b821707862846eb8265222f6d122d797f71ba0d3a43816ce24
1 Input
1 Output
-
04b958330303c7b821707862846eb8265222f6d122d797f71ba0d3a43816ce24:0
- value
- 1346332118
- script pubkey
- OP_0 OP_PUSHBYTES_20 064145dc31badaed5cdb8a066913b0b349bfe005
- address
- bc1qqeq5thp3htdw6hxm3grxjyaskdymlcq93sq6ev